Comment préparer A 1 Bombay Chicken

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. Prepare all ingredients. (See ingredient list for measurements.)
  3. In a large bowl, combine flour, 1 tsp salt, and ½ tsp black pepper. Dredge chicken breasts in the flour mixture, ensuring they are fully coated.
  4. Heat 2 tbsp margarine in a large wok or skillet with high sides over medium-high heat. Brown chicken breasts on both sides, about 2-3 minutes per side. Set aside.
  5. Reduce heat to medium. Add 1 large chopped onion to the wok and cook until softened but not browned, about 5 minutes.
  6. Add ½ cup raisins and cook until plump, about 2 minutes.
  7. Stir in 2 tbsp curry powder (adjust to taste), and cook for 1 minute, stirring constantly.
  8. Add 2 cups cooked basmati rice, 1 cup shredded coconut, and ½ cup peanuts. Stir to combine.
  9. Pour in 1 cup water or chicken broth and stir well.
  10. Grease a 2-inch deep baking dish. Pour rice mixture into the dish.
  11. Arrange the browned chicken breasts on top of the rice mixture, skin-side up.
  12. Bake for 45-60 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through and the rice is heated through. Check internal temperature of chicken to ensure it reaches 165°F (74°C).
  13. Let rest for 5 minutes before serving directly from the baking dish.
